Mountain View is located in Santa Clara County within the South Bay region and has a population of approximately 82,376 residents. Google's headquarters city with a mix of older ranches, Eichlers, and new luxury builds. With average summer highs reaching 80°F, there is strong year-round demand for sales services in the area.

Local sales professionals serve homeowners near the Googleplex campus and throughout the greater South Bay area. PG&E provides utility service to the area, and many sales jobs involve residential and commercial properties built across multiple decades.
